Tobacco Road's 13th Annual Crawfish13TH ANNUAL TOBACCO ROAD & ROSEY BABY’S CRAWFISH

BOIL & SEAFOOD FEST SUNDAY, APRIL 7th

 

The Best Crawfish and Gumbo Fresh From New Orleans Along with Live

 Entertainment for the Entire Family to Enjoy!

 

There’s no need to travel to New Orleans for fresh crawfish, for the 13th year in a row, Miami’s oldest bar, Tobacco Road, will the best Crawfish available flown in fresh from New Orleans, to be prepared by the Cajun Cookin’ specialists from Rosey Baby Restaurant in Fort Lauderdale.

This Sunday, April 7th, Tobacco Road will go all out with over 30,000 Crawfish, a live concert by The Legendary JC’s and Juke & Lone Wolf OMB. The family friendly plus games and arts & crafts for the kids.
